If an empty string is provided to LogMessageVerbSigSafe, the length of the
printed string is 0.

Read-only access only and the only effect it had was adding a linebreak or not.

X.Org Bug 80890 <http://bugs.freedesktop.org/show_bug.cgi?id=80890>
